#4791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4791ff is composed of 27.8% red, 56.9%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.2% cyan, 43.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 215.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 63.9%. #4791ff color hex could be obtained by blending #8effff with #0023ff.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

#4791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4791ff has RGB values of R:71, G:145,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 4690431.

Shades and Tints of #4791ff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00050c is the darkest color, while #f8fb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4791ff
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ca2aa is the less saturated color, while #4791ff is the most saturated one.
